The North Island
76% of New Zealand's population is based in the North Island with it being home to the country's biggest cities - Auckland and NZ's capital Wellington. The North Island is famous for its great beaches, Maori culture and geothermal activity.

Itinerary
Day 1 - Auckland to Paihia
We head north from Auckland to Paihia with stops on the way at Goat Island marine reserve and to see giant kauri trees. We stay 100 metres from the main beach at a lodge in the middle of Paihia for both nights. You may choose to go to the optional cultural show tonight or simply visit the town (D).
Day 2 - Day in Paihia with optional activities
Today you can choose a day of exploring the Paihia area. There are great nearby beaches, or you can walk to the historic Waitangi Treaty grounds. For those more adventurous, you will have the option of an adventure bus trip to the top of NZ visiting Cape Reinga, you arrive back late afternoon to the comfort of your lodge (No meals).
Day 3 - Paihia to Auckland
We have the morning to explore and then in the afternoon we have a boat trip, which travels through the Bay of Islands taking in many of the islands and the chance to see dolphins and whales. We depart at 4.30pm to arrive back at Auckland to our accommodation around 8.00pm (No meals).
Day 4 - Auckland to Hahei (Coromandel)
We head south through the ‘Waikato’ before crossing over a small mountain range and dropping down into the ‘Coromandel region’. We head to our remote beach area to hike to the stunning Cathedral Cove, explore Stingray Bay and have a chance to bathe in the natural hot pools of Hot Water Beach (tide dependent). We stay in our exclusive campsite at the beach and enjoy a BBQ. Quad share cabins only (D).
Day 5 - Hahei to Rotorua
Travelling along the stunning Coromandel Coast and passing through many idyllic beach towns, we stop for some great walks along the way. We then head to our unique Maori cultural stop at “Uncle Boys”. We enjoy a hangi meal and a concert with the local Maori, have a chance to learn the Haka for men and the Poi for women. This is a truly different experience and a great photo opportunity. From here we make the small trip to Rotorua to our accommodation for the evening (B, D).
Day 6 - Rotorua to Waitomo
This morning we explore the Rotorua area, visiting stunning lakes, geothermal areas, and hiking through Redwood forest as well as a number of adventure activities. Then we take the back road to New Zealand’s premier caving destination where you get a chance to take in the local farming culture and countryside. We do a walk where you can see the famous glowworms and give you options to do some amazing caving activities (B, D).
Day 7 - Waitomo to National Park
An early start this morning as we head further south to the Central Plateau and the volcanoes of Tongariro National Park. Today you get a chance to hike the Tongariro Crossing or for those less active there will be shorter walks and a visit to the Volcanic Centre. Tonight’s accommodation is at our exclusive lodge ‘The Park’ (B, D).
Day 8 - National Park to Wellington
Following the great day we have had in National Park we head to Wellington, New Zealand’s capital city. We have the afternoon to explore “Te Papa”, NZ’s national museum and strongly recommend the walk along Oriental Parade’ and/or up Mt Victoria to get the best view of the city. We stay in central Wellington accommodation tonight (B).
Day 9 - Wellington to Auckland
We will head back to Auckland via Lake Taupo. Today is a long day’s driving through picturesque New Zealand scenery, broken up with a short walk in the Taupo region (B).
